Market Leaders
Wolt has become one of the most popular delivery platforms in the country, praised for its polished interface, reliable service, and wide selection of restaurants. Its efficient logistics and real-time tracking have set a high standard for the industry.
10bis is deeply embedded in Israeli work culture, widely used for employee meal benefits and lunchtime ordering. Its integration with workplace programs makes it a daily habit for many professionals.
Cibus similarly serves the corporate meal market, offering employees a convenient way to order food using company benefits, and enjoys strong adoption across businesses.
Restaurant Delivery Specialists
Mishloha connects customers with a broad network of restaurants, offering extensive choice and dependable delivery across many cities.
Uber Eats leverages its global infrastructure to provide fast delivery and a familiar user experience, appealing to both residents and visitors.
Saknin Eats and other regional players serve specific communities with localized selections, ensuring that even smaller markets enjoy convenient access to restaurant meals.
Grocery and Essentials
Shufersal Online extends one of the country's largest supermarket chains into the digital realm, allowing customers to order groceries for home delivery with ease.
Rami Levy Online brings the popular discount grocery chain to the app world, combining competitive pricing with the convenience of delivery.
Emerging and Niche Platforms
Yango Deli focuses on ultra-fast delivery of groceries and essentials, catering to customers who need items quickly. Its rapid fulfillment model reflects a growing trend toward instant convenience.
Good Pizza and specialty apps round out the ecosystem, with dedicated platforms serving specific cuisines or dietary needs, giving consumers even more tailored options.
What Makes a Great Delivery App
Several factors determine the success of a food delivery platform. Speed and reliability are paramount; customers expect their orders to arrive promptly and accurately. A user-friendly interface that makes browsing, ordering, and payment effortless is equally important, as is a wide selection of restaurants and stores to satisfy diverse tastes.
Transparency also matters, with real-time order tracking and clear communication building trust. Competitive pricing, fair delivery fees, and loyalty rewards further influence which platforms consumers choose. The best apps balance all of these elements to deliver a consistently satisfying experience.
The Role of Technology
Behind the scenes, sophisticated technology powers these platforms. Advanced routing algorithms optimize delivery times, while data analytics help predict demand and manage logistics. Many apps use machine learning to personalize recommendations, surfacing restaurants and dishes tailored to individual preferences. This technological edge is a natural extension of Israel's innovation culture, and it continues to drive improvements across the sector.
